How to Match Bag Size to Your Vacuum Model
Sizing confusion is a common hurdle, but it is easily navigated by checking the specific gallon capacity of the vacuum canister. Most vacuum manufacturers use a “class” system, such as 5-8 gallon or 12-16 gallon models, to categorize their bags. Always reference the model number on the side of the vacuum rather than guessing based on general size.
The bag must seat securely around the inlet port to prevent dust from blowing into the canister itself. An improperly sized bag will inevitably collapse or slip off the inlet, leading to an immediate failure of the filtration system. Before purchasing a new batch, confirm whether the model uses a cardboard or a plastic collar for the intake connection.
- Check the model plate: This is located on the vacuum head or the side of the drum.
- Match the brand and series: Even within the same brand, bags are often not interchangeable.
- Verify collar style: Ensure the bag’s inlet matches the vacuum’s intake architecture.
Choosing the Right Filter Level for Garden Dust
Standard paper filters are often insufficient for the ultra-fine silt found in garden settings. When working with dry organic matter, opt for a fine-dust filter or a HEPA-rated cartridge to pair with your bag. The bag acts as the primary collector, while the filter acts as the secondary insurance policy for the motor.
Avoid using standard pleated paper filters alone for very fine materials. If the bag tears or fills completely, the filter will clog instantly, causing a significant drop in vacuum performance. Upgrading to a washable, fine-dust rated filter significantly extends the life of both the motor and the collection bags.
Tips for Preventing Clogs from Damp Soil Debris
The primary cause of clogging when dealing with soil is moisture content; once the vacuum ingests damp particles, they cake onto the filter surface. To mitigate this, allow soil or compost to air-dry in the greenhouse or shed before attempting to vacuum it. If damp cleanup is unavoidable, use the vacuum for short intervals to allow the airflow to move the heavy material into the bag.
Another effective strategy is to use a primary debris separator if the farm performs heavy-duty cleaning often. A cyclone separator placed between the vacuum and the hose will trap the majority of the weight before it hits the collection bag. This preserves the bag’s capacity and significantly reduces the frequency of replacements.
When to Use a Bag vs. a Filter-Only Setup
Bags are essential for any job involving fine particles, such as potting soil, lime, or perlite. Without a bag, these materials will coat the pleated filter, clogging the pores and causing the motor to overheat from backpressure. The bag essentially serves as a pre-filter that makes the entire system more efficient.
Only use a filter-only setup when dealing with large, coarse debris such as wood chips, leaves, or metal shavings that pose no risk to the filtration media. For general farming cleanup, the bag is almost always the correct choice for long-term equipment preservation. Relying on the bag prevents the buildup of fine dust that eventually destroys internal electronic components.
